海龟编辑器中python飞机大战无法打开
时间: 2024-03-30 13:40:02 浏览: 68
如果在海龟编辑器中无法打开Python飞机大战,可能是以下某些原因导致的:
1. 没有安装pygame库。Python飞机大战是基于pygame库进行开发的,因此需要先安装pygame库。可以在命令行中输入“pip install pygame”来安装。
2. 文件路径错误。请确保你的Python代码和游戏资源文件(如图片、音效等)在同一目录下,并且文件名和文件后缀名正确。在海龟编辑器中打开时,可以使用相对路径来指定文件路径。
3. 编码格式不兼容。如果Python代码或游戏资源文件的编码格式不兼容海龟编辑器,可能会导致无法打开。建议使用UTF-8编码格式保存文件。
如果以上方法仍然无法解决问题,可以尝试在其他编辑器(如VS Code、PyCharm等)中打开Python飞机大战,或者检查代码中是否存在错误。
相关问题
如何通过海龟编辑器打开python飞机大战
你可以按照以下步骤通过海龟编辑器打开 Python 飞机大战:
1. 下载 Python 飞机大战的代码,保存到你的电脑上。
2. 打开海龟编辑器,点击“文件”菜单,选择“打开文件”。
3. 在弹出的文件选择窗口中,找到保存 Python 飞机大战代码的文件夹,选中“main.py”文件,点击“打开”按钮。
4. 在编辑器中,你可以看到 Python 飞机大战的代码。点击运行按钮,即可运行游戏。
请注意,如果 Python 飞机大战的代码中使用了一些第三方库,你需要先安装这些库,才能成功运行游戏。你可以通过 pip 工具进行安装,比如:
```
pip install pygame
```
这个命令会安装 Pygame 库,它是一个常用的 Python 游戏开发库。
python海龟编辑器小游戏代码大全
Python的海龟编辑器(Turtle Graphics)是一个很有趣的工具,可以帮助我们通过编程绘制各种形状和图案。
下面是一些常见的Python海龟编辑器小游戏代码:
1. 绘制正方形:
```python
import turtle
def draw_square():
turtle.forward(100)
turtle.right(90)
turtle.forward(100)
turtle.right(90)
turtle.forward(100)
turtle.right(90)
turtle.forward(100)
turtle.right(90)
draw_square()
turtle.done()
```
2. 绘制五角星:
```python
import turtle
def draw_star():
for i in range(5):
turtle.forward(100)
turtle.right(144)
draw_star()
turtle.done()
```
3. 绘制螺旋图案:
```python
import turtle
def draw_spiral():
length = 1
while length < 500:
turtle.forward(length)
turtle.right(91)
length += 5
draw_spiral()
turtle.done()
```
希望以上的代码能帮助你开始探索Python海龟编辑器的乐趣!请确保已经正确安装并导入了`turtle`模块。
阅读全文